About Yeh Wang

Yeh Wang is a scholar working on Polymers and Plastics, Fluid Flow and Transfer Processes, Reproductive Medicine, Biomaterials and Biomedical Engineering, having authored 49 papers that have together received 1.7k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Polymer Nanocomposites and Properties (22 papers), Polymer crystallization and properties (17 papers), Rheology and Fluid Dynamics Studies (11 papers), Polymer Nanocomposite Synthesis and Irradiation (8 papers), Ovarian cancer diagnosis and treatment (8 papers), biodegradable polymer synthesis and properties (7 papers), Dielectric materials and actuators (5 papers) and Endometrial and Cervical Cancer Treatments (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Polymers and Plastics (773 citations), Reproductive Medicine (433 citations), Obstetrics and Gynecology (255 citations), Fluid Flow and Transfer Processes (143 citations) and Biomaterials (279 citations). Yeh Wang has collaborated with scholars based in Taiwan, United States and China. Frequent co-authors include Ie‐Ming Shih, Tian‐Li Wang, Ie−Ming Shih, James L. White, M. Yu, Kuang‐Chong Wu, Jung‐Chang Wang, Shu‐Min Chiao, Ching‐Fa Yao and Ju‐Tsung Liu. Their work appears in journals such as Polymer Engineering and Science, Journal of Applied Polymer Science, Polymer Composites, Journal of Polymer Research and Clinical Cancer Research.
